How much do executive director construction jobs pay per year?

As of Sep 14, 2026, the average yearly pay for executive director construction in the United States is $136,375.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$106,500.00 and $161,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

Job description

Position OverviewBurlington is seeking a Senior Director, Construction to work closely with the full Construction team to provide strategic and tactical support.
This role partners closely with the VP of Construction and senior leaders to provide enterprise-level leadership over all construction activities that support company growth, new store development, and operational excellence, with full accountability for cost, schedule, quality, and risk management.
The Senior Director provides strategic direction to Construction Directors and Project Managers and helps define the future of the department. This leader coaches and mentors the team by setting clear, actionable objectives, fostering independence, and creating opportunities for growth.
Candidate may be located anywhere in the United States.A Day in the Life

Leadership

  • Builds and leads strong, independent leadership teams that assume ownership and accountability for delivering projects aligned to departmental and company goals.
  • Partners proactively with cross-functional stakeholders (e.g., Real Estate, Legal, Store Planning, IT, AP, Facilities, New Store Opening Team, and Operations) to remove roadblocks, align priorities, and drive timely decision-making.
  • Establishes and communicates clear plans, priorities, and expectations, using a disciplined cadence (KPIs, milestones, and weekly status reporting) to ensure predictable outcomes.
  • Applies and guides team critical thinking and data-driven problem solving to evaluate options, identify risks early, and implement mitigation plans that protect schedule, budget, and quality.
  • Drives operational efficiency and consistent execution standards across the construction organization to improve on-time store openings.
  • Develops Directors and Project Managers through coaching and feedback, strengthening solutions-oriented communication with business partners, vendors, and contractors.
  • Owns the master CPM construction timeline and governance across the project life cycle, enabling cross-functional planning and advancing the new store development pipeline toward predictable, consistent store openings.

New Stores

  • Provides strategic direction and hands-on guidance to ensure delivery of high-quality new store projects on schedule.
  • Builds and supports construction budgets with the Real Estate team for potential new deals.
  • Develops the team's ability to partner with landlords' construction and real estate representatives to negotiate work scope, value engineer (VE) where appropriate, and pursue the fastest path to market; leads by example and coaches for continuous improvement.
  • Sets communication standards among Burlington partners, the landlord's architect, and engineering consultants to ensure cohesive construction documents.
  • Partners with Real Estate and Legal to review and redline proposed work exhibits.
  • Evaluates project risks to timelines and milestones; implements mitigation plans as needed.
  • Oversees development of CPM project schedules from lease execution through turnover and grand-opening (GO).
  • Develops and presents preliminary project schedules; leads review meetings to gather input, comments, and markups.
  • Ensures teams conduct efficient space walkthroughs and develop a complete scope of work (SOW).
  • Works closely with Burlington vendors and cross-functional partners (e.g., AP, IT, Store Planning) to develop SOW and construction documents.
  • Collaborates and accurately reports project team updates to executive leadership to maintain integrity of new store pipeline. Actively works to solve problems to eliminate obstacles and accommodate corporate adjustments to ensure successful and timely store openings.
  • Oversees the compliance reporting process for HVAC commissioning and turnover to Facilities, ensuring systems meet required standards and documentation is complete and accurate.
